Top Mystery Shopping Companies
1. BestMark 🌟
BestMark is one of the largest mystery shopping companies in the U.S. With a vast network of clients, they offer a variety of assignments in retail, automotive, and hospitality sectors.
2. Second to None 👑
Known for its high-quality services, Second to None provides mystery shopping opportunities across North America, focusing on customer experience and brand insights.
3. Market Force 🛒
Market Force offers a diverse range of mystery shopping assignments, from grocery stores to banks. They are well-regarded for their comprehensive training and support.
4. GAPbuster 🚀
This company specializes in creating insightful customer experiences for global brands. GAPbuster has assignments available in various sectors, including travel and retail.
5. A Customer’s Point of View (ACPVIEW) 🛍️
ACPVIEW focuses on providing detailed feedback to businesses, helping them enhance their customer service. They offer flexible assignments that suit different schedules.
6. I Secret Shop 🤫
Secret Shopper is a global leader with a wide range of assignments in industries like dining, retail, and hospitality. They pride themselves on offering detailed feedback to improve client services.

7. About Face 🎭
About Face is known for its user-friendly platform and a variety of mystery shopping jobs. They provide training and support to help shoppers succeed.
8. Confero 🏬
Confero offers mystery shopping, competitor analysis, and customer experience research services. They have been a reliable choice for businesses seeking in-depth insights.
9. Amusement Advantage 🎢
Specializing in amusement and entertainment venues, Amusement Advantage provides mystery shopping opportunities in theme parks, zoos, and more.

11. Intelli-shop 🧠
Intelli-shop focuses on delivering actionable insights through mystery shopping and customer feedback services. They offer assignments in various industries.
12. Yardi Matrix 🏢
Yardi Matrix specializes in real estate market intelligence, providing mystery shopping assignments related to property management and leasing.
13. ARC 📞
ARC provides mystery shopping and customer experience management services, with a focus on telephone and online interactions.
14. Call Center QA 📱
This company specializes in telephone mystery shopping, evaluating customer service quality over the phone.
15. iShopFor Ipsos 🌐
iShopFor Ipsos offers a wide range of mystery shopping assignments, focusing on both in-person and online interactions.
16. Ellis (EPMS) 🏠
Ellis focuses on the multifamily housing industry, offering mystery shopping assignments related to apartment leasing and management.
Requirements and How to Apply 📋
Age: Most companies require shoppers to be at least 18 years old.
Access to Technology: A computer or smartphone is usually necessary for assignment submissions.
Writing Skills: Clear and concise reporting is crucial for providing valuable feedback.
Attention to Detail: Observational skills are key in capturing accurate data.
Application Process:
Sign Up: Visit the company's website and fill out the application form.
Training: Some companies offer online training to help you understand the process.
Select Assignments: Choose assignments that fit your schedule and interests.
Complete and Report: Perform the assignment and submit your report by the deadline.
Pros and Cons of Mystery Shopping 🚦
Pros
Flexible Schedule: Work at your convenience and choose assignments that fit your lifestyle.
Variety: Experience different industries and environments.
Extra Income: Earn money on the side while enjoying shopping experiences.
Cons
Inconsistent Pay: Earnings can vary depending on the assignment and company.
Time-Consuming: Some reports require detailed writing and can take time to complete.
Expenses: Initial costs for purchases are reimbursed, but you may need to front the money.
FAQ ❓
1. Is mystery shopping a legitimate job?
Yes, mystery shopping is a legitimate way to earn extra income by providing feedback to businesses.
2. How much can I earn as a mystery shopper?
Earnings vary widely, typically ranging from $10 to $250 per assignment, depending on complexity.
3. Do I need experience to become a mystery shopper?
No prior experience is necessary, but attention to detail and good communication skills are beneficial.
4. How are mystery shoppers paid?
Payments are usually made via direct deposit or check, depending on the company.
